NTSB Reports is an independent research and search tool for public aviation accident and incident records. It brings NTSB aviation reports, structured fields, docket files, extracted figures, photos, videos, and update history into one searchable interface.
The goal is practical safety education: make it faster to find relevant investigations, compare similar events, review factual records, and understand the evidence behind probable-cause and preliminary reports.
The investigative work and source records belong to the National Transportation Safety Board and the published investigation record. This site is not affiliated with or endorsed by the NTSB.
Antioch, CA
DURING A LOCAL PLEASURE FLT, WITNESSES OBSERVED THE ACFT TAKE-OFF INTO A HEADWIND. AT APRX 1000 FT AGL, THE NOSE OF THE ACFT CAME UP THEN DOWN. THE ACFT ENTERED A SPIN AND COLLIDED WITH THE TERRAIN. THEY ALSO STATED THAT THE PROPELLER APPEARED TO BE SLOWING DOWN. THE ACFT WAS CONSUMED BY FIRE AFTER IMPACT. DUE TO THE DAMAGE SUSTAINED FROM THE IMPACT AND FIRE, IT WAS NOT DETERMINED IF THE ENGINE EXPERIENCED A MECHANICAL FAILURE OR MALFUNCTION PRIOR TO THE ACCIDENT.
